Just a reminder: in 1982, when Great Britain was attacked by Argentina, starting the Falklands War, the United States did not come to their aid because the Falklands are not in the North Atlantic and the British did not bitch about it.
In 1956, when the French and British attacked Egypt, causing the Suez Crisis, despite the fact that France and Great Britain are in NATO, the United States not only refused to assist, but went to the United Nations to condemn them for attacking Egypt.
In 2019, when Turkey decided to attack Syria, the Trump administration had the Pentagon send out an official notice that they did not support the campaign and would not send troops.

Since 2 March, 23 Israeli security personnel and two Israeli civilians have died in Hezbollah attacks. Israel’s attacks on Lebanon during that time have, it’s thought, killed 1,400 Hezbollah fighters, and 350 confirmed civilians, including 110 children. The international legal principle of proportionality prohibits attacks ‘expected to cause incidental loss of civilian life, injury to civilians, or damage to civilian objects which would be excessive in relation to the concrete and direct military advantage’. It applies to every country, whether or not it has ratified the treaty — including the US, which has been accused of breaching the proportionality principle in its attacks on Iran.

A straight out lie from Danny Krueger MP at Reform's event today.
He said that asylum seekers go straight to the top of the council housing list.
In fact they are *banned by law* from accessing council housing.
